From a stack of past papers to a clear picture of exam readiness.
Record each mock or past-paper result against the subject — as a 9–1 / U grade, a percentage, or raw marks out of a total. Add the paper and date so the history builds itself.
Each subject's results are plotted over time against the target grade and the exam countdown, so progress (or drift) is obvious at a glance.
Every GCSE subject carries an On track / Close / Behind badge. The dashboard leads with the subjects falling behind target, so attention goes where it's needed.
